True security isn’t just about responding to incidents—it’s about preventing them. Our officers are trained to recognize subtle cues that might indicate trouble: unusual body language, loitering in restricted areas, or small environmental changes like a propped-open door. By spotting these warning signs early, potential threats are often defused before they escalate.

Beyond daily patrols, officers are often the first line of support in emergencies—fire alarms, medical situations, or evacuations. Because All Nation Security emphasizes training in crisis response, our guards help bridge the gap until emergency services arrive, ensuring that people stay calm and safe.
Security officers also safeguard the reputation of a business or institution. A well-handled incident—where guards de-escalate conflict, assist distressed individuals, or discreetly remove disruptive behavior—leaves a lasting impression. In this way, security doesn’t just protect assets; it strengthens brand image and public trust.
